  • Reference
    WW1/AC/TC4/34
  • Title
    Stanley Ernest HARBORD, aged 29 of 183 North Street, Luton ex Private, Labour Corps former straw hat blocker market gardening DAH application withdrawn on taking up training at Enham Village Centre, Andover [Hampshire] [ex WAT 3]
  • Date free text
    1920
  • Production date
    From: 1920 To: 1920
  • Level of description
    item
  • Persons/institution keyword
    Harbord, Stanley Ernest
  • Keywords
    Stratton Park Agricultural Training Centre, service personnel, overseas (WW1), social & welfare provision physical disability, Labour Corps, straw hat blocker, market gardening, BIGGLESWADE, Stratton Park, Luton North Street, LUTON, Enham
